Konstantin Sorokin(1908-1981)

  • Actor
  • Music Department
IMDbProStarmeterSee rank
Konstantin Sorokin in Les cosaques du Kouban (1950)
Konstantin Sorokin was born on 3 September 1908 in St. Petersburg, Russian Empire [now Russia]. He was an actor, known for Tri sestry (1964), Vozdushnyy izvozchik (1943) and Rapide Extrême-Orient (1948). He died on 16 May 1981 in Moscow, RSFSR, USSR [now Russia].
